Can you connect a battery disconnect switch to a positive terminal?
NEVER connect your automotive battery disconnect switch to the POSITIVE terminal of your battery. This is true for ALL top-post and side-post batteries*. Why not? #1 – They usually won’t fit. #2 – It’s not safe. All battery disconnect switches add additional, exposed area to the terminal it is connected to.
How to disengage anti theft system in Ford?
You can turn off Ford anti theft by following these steps: First step is removing positive cable from battery in order to place key in automobile safely. Second step is to turn the “on” position then replace the positive cable. Last step, drivers need to turn the key off and on in order to reset the anti theft system.

What happens when battery is not connected to float mode?
When a battery is not connected to a smart charger on float mode, which essentially keeps it at a perfect 100% state of charge, then it will undergo self-discharge.
